As soon as the result of the draw for the round of sixteen of the King’s Cup that has paired Athletic Club with Elche CF was known, Iago Herrerín appeared before the media in the press room of Lezama. “Actually, the balls were passing and there were already rivals with a big reputation,” admitted the goalkeeper, who has been the first goalkeeper in both matches of the competition so far. It is a well-known field because we have played there recently against Intercity. We should be careful with Elche because anything can happen in a match; this format does not allow you to make any mistakes. But we have already played in this Cup with 3rd division teams and we have taken it very seriously. We have to keep doing it like this from minute one.

Herrerín also made reference to his individual performance this season: “I am playing in the Cup, but I cannot accommodate that role either. Of course, we all want to play more, and this is the coach’s decision. I also have to be objective and when a team-mate is at a terrible level and in good condition, it is more difficult. My mission is to train to the maximum and get as close as possible to Unai so that when it is my turn, I will be there.

Regarding Celta, Athletic’s next opponent (San Mamés, Sunday, 6.00pm), the red-and-white goalkeeper has highlighted the virtues of the Galician team: “They have great players and they have incorporated high quality footballers. It is true that they are not getting the results they thought, but they are very dangerous, and they already showed it in the first round. But we are well at home, we have become strong in San Mamés and we will plan an intense game to achieve the three points.
